But most of all, Morris loves his classroom\u2019s dress-up center and its tangerine dress.\nMorris is a little boy who loves using his imagination. He dreams about having space adventures, paints beautiful pictures and sings the loudest during circle time. But most of all, Morris loves his classroom\u2019s dress-up center \u2014 he loves wearing the tangerine dress.\nBut the children in Morris\u2019s class don\u2019t understand. Dresses, they say, are for girls. And Morris certainly isn\u2019t welcome in the spaceship some of his classmates are building. Astronauts, they say, don\u2019t wear dresses.\nOne day when Morris feels all alone, and sick from the taunts of his classmates, his mother lets him stay home from school.
